Heroine with a cigarette lighter!

Kathy Reynolds, 32, was walking home one afternoon when she stopped to light a cigarette. A car stopped behind her and a man jumped out. To Kathy's horror, the man pulled out a knife and demanded money from an old woman, Eileen Murphy, 73, who was waiting at a bus stop. Kathy – who is only 1.55 m tall – took her cigarette lighter and set fire to the back of the mugger’s trousers! The man was so shocked he dropped his knife and with the help of Mrs Murphy, Kathy knocked the man to the ground, sat on him and tied his arms and legs together with a shoe lace! She then called the police using her mobile phone – and moments later the police came to arrest the man!
